Children's Music School named after M.F. Gnesin, Rostov-on-Don

The oldest school among other educational institutions is located in the Proletarsky district of the city. It was founded by the famous composer, teacher M.F. Gnesin. To date, all traditions in the field of education have been preserved.

Children's music school № 10 named after S.S. Prokofiev, Rostov-on-Don

A school with a high level of accreditation has existed since the late 90s. Among the graduates there are laureates of All-Russian regional and city competitions and festivals. The training is conducted by teachers with many years of experience, artists of the Philharmonic Society, the Musical Theater.

The school is trained in the following departments:

  1. piano;
  2. folk (accordion, button accordion, folk singing);
  3. vocal and choral;
  4. musical theoretical;
  5. synthesizer;
  6. pop-jazz.

Tchaikovsky Children's Music School

The musical institution, founded during the war years and consisting of 5 classes, today has the title of the best educational institution in the city. More than 85 experienced teachers, 7 departments, in which students can choose any of 24 specialties.There are orchestras, which include various types of instruments (folk, symphonic), including a choir of senior and junior classes.

The structure consists of departments:

  1. piano;
  2. orchestral;
  3. string-plucked;
  4. folk;
  5. pop;
  6. solo singing;
  7. theoretical.

Graduates who have opted for the music profession work in schools, philharmonic societies, theaters throughout the country and abroad.

Children's Music School named after N.A. Rimsky-Korsakov

Teachers of the music school. ON THE. Rimsky-Korsakov teach children music, adhering to the system of an individual approach to each student. Professionalism, experience of teachers, modern methods allow graduates to become an integral, developed personality in the field of music.

Main departments:

  1. piano;
  2. string / folk / percussion / wind instruments;
  3. choreography;
  4. solo;
  5. theatrical, folklore art.

A special role is assigned to collective music-making: choirs, orchestras, ensembles. Competitions are held among students.
Among the famous alumni: Vladimir Edzhik, professor, founded the Don brass band. Andrey Pisarev - Honored Artist of Russia, laureate of competitions. Pavel Klinichev is a conductor of the Bolshoi Theater of Russia. Sergey Zhigunov - Honored Artist of Russia, actor, producer.

Rostov State Conservatory named after S.V. Rachmaninoff

Rostov State Conservatory named after S.V. Rachmaninova offers to get a specialized musical education, to learn musical science. 6 faculties, 17 departments train future musicians-specialists. Every year, graduates seek recognition in countries such as Italy, Spain, Germany, USA, Switzerland, Japan and others.

The Conservatory offers to get:

  1. secondary professional (piano, orchestral strings, wind instruments, percussion instruments, folk orchestra instruments);
  2. higher education.

Higher education can be obtained in the following arts: pop, instrumental, theatrical, vocal, folk singing, musicology and applied music, conducting, the art of concert performance, artistic direction of an opera and symphony orchestra and an academic choir, musical sound engineering, musicology, composition, production , art history, the art of musical and instrumental performance, the art of composition.

Rostov College of Arts

Rostov College has been opening its doors to new entrants for more than 115 years. During this time, the name, status, location changed.

The college teaches these arts:

  1. piano;
  2. orchestral string / wind / percussion instruments;
  3. folk orchestra instruments;
  4. vocals;
  5. solo and choral folk singing;
  6. choral conducting;
  7. musical variety art;
  8. theoretical knowledge of music;
  9. ballet;
  10. department of general education / humanitarian / socio-economic disciplines.

College graduates: Kim Nazaretov, professor of pop and jazz music, Elena Obraztsova, opera singer, Nikolai Sorokin, People's Artist of Russia, Alexander Polyanichko, conductor of the Mariinsky Theater.
